block: Fix flags in reopen queue
Reopen flags are not synchronized according to the bdrv_reopen_queue_child precedence until bdrv_reopen_prepare. It is a bit too late: we already check the consistency in bdrv_check_perm before that. This fixes the bug that when bdrv_reopen a RO node as RW, the flags for backing child are wrong. Before, we could recurse with flags.rw=1; now, role->inherit_options + update_flags_from_options will make sure to clear the bit when necessary. Note that this will not clear an explicitly set bit, as in the case of parallel block jobs (e.g. test_stream_parallel in 030), because the explicit options include 'read-only=false' (for an intermediate node used by a different job).
